ABSTRACT:
An agent of the chemical formula C.sub.7 N.sub.3 H.sub.8 O.sub.2 R.sup.1 R.sup.2 XX.sup.1, wherein X and X.sup.1 are each independently C or N but not simultaneously, R.sup.1 is lower alkyl, alkenyl or alkynyl, halogen or haloalkyl, and R.sup.2 is H, --N.sub.3 --OH, amino or halogen; or pharmaceutically acceptable salts thereof. A method of treating a disorder associated with the overexpression of cytidine deaminase or deoxycytidine deaminase comprises administering to a subject in need of the treatment a compound of the chemical formula ##STR1## wherein X and X.sub.1 are each independently C or N; R.sup.1 is lower alkyl, lower alkenyl, lower alkynyl, halogen, or haloalkyl; and R.sup.2 H, --N.sub.3, --OH, amino, or halogen;
